Honeymoon Itinerary in Bali

Thursday, August 31: Arrival in Bali

Welcome to Bali! Start your romantic getaway by checking into your hotel and settling in. Spend the morning relaxing by the pool and enjoying the serene surroundings. In the afternoon, head to Seminyak Beach for a leisurely stroll along the golden sands and witness a breathtaking sunset. In the evening, indulge in a candlelit dinner at one of the beachfront restaurants, savoring delicious Indonesian cuisine.

  • Seminyak Beach: Free, 2 hours
Friday, September 1: Ubud Exploration

Embark on an adventure to Ubud, Bali's cultural heart. Start your morning by visiting the iconic Ubud Monkey Forest, where you can observe playful monkeys in their natural habitat. In the afternoon, explore the lush Tegalalang Rice Terrace, known for its stunning terraced landscapes. End your day with a visit to the Ubud Art Market, where you can find beautiful handicrafts and souvenirs.

  • Ubud Monkey Forest: $5 entrance fee, 2 hours
  • Tegalalang Rice Terrace: Free, 1 hour
  • Ubud Art Market: Prices vary, 1-2 hours
Saturday, September 2: Nusa Penida Island Tour

Embark on a full-day tour to Nusa Penida Island, a hidden gem known for its breathtaking landscapes. Start your day with a visit to Kelingking Beach, famous for its dramatic cliffs and turquoise waters. In the afternoon, explore the stunning natural infinity pool of Angel's Billabong and take a dip in the crystal-clear water. End your day with a visit to Broken Beach, a natural bridge formation with stunning views.

  • Kelingking Beach: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Angel's Billabong: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Broken Beach: Free, 1 hour
Sunday, September 3: Relaxation in Jimbaran

Spend a relaxing day in Jimbaran, known for its pristine beaches and tranquil atmosphere. Start your morning with a rejuvenating yoga session on the beach. In the afternoon, pamper yourselves with a couples' spa treatment, indulging in traditional Balinese massages. As the evening approaches, head to Jimbaran Bay for a romantic seafood dinner on the beach, enjoying the sound of crashing waves.

  • Yoga on the Beach: Free, 1 hour
  • Couples' Spa Treatment: $100 per couple, 2 hours
  • Seafood Dinner at Jimbaran Bay: $50 per couple, 2 hours
Monday, September 4: Uluwatu Temple and Beaches

Discover the beauty of Uluwatu, a coastal area known for its stunning beaches and ancient temple. Begin your day with a visit to Uluwatu Temple, perched on a cliff overlooking the Indian Ocean. In the afternoon, relax on the picturesque Padang Padang Beach or go surfing at the famous Uluwatu Beach. End your day by watching the legendary Kecak Fire Dance performance against the backdrop of a mesmerizing sunset.

  • Uluwatu Temple: $3 entrance fee, 1-2 hours
  • Padang Padang Beach: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Uluwatu Beach: Free, time varies
  • Kecak Fire Dance: $10 per person, 1 hour
Tuesday, September 5: Waterfalls and Rice Terraces

Explore the natural beauty of Bali's waterfalls and rice terraces. Begin your day with a visit to the majestic Tegenungan Waterfall, where you can take a refreshing swim in the cool waters. In the afternoon, venture to the stunning Tegalalang Rice Terrace, famed for its emerald-green terraced landscapes. As the sun sets, head to the iconic Campuhan Ridge Walk in Ubud for a romantic evening stroll.

  • Tegenungan Waterfall: $2 entrance fee, 2 hours
  • Tegalalang Rice Terrace: Free, 1 hour
  • Campuhan Ridge Walk: Free, 1-2 hours
Wednesday, September 6: Tanah Lot Temple and Sunset Cruise

Experience the magical charm of Tanah Lot Temple, a sea temple perched on a rocky outcrop. Start your day with a visit to the temple and witness a stunning sunrise. In the afternoon, relax at a beach club and enjoy the panoramic views of the ocean. End your honeymoon with a romantic sunset cruise, sailing along Bali's coast and cherishing your final moments in this paradise.

  • Tanah Lot Temple: $4 entrance fee, 1-2 hours
  • Beach Club: Prices vary, 2-3 hours
  • Sunset Cruise: $100 per couple, 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, visit the hidden gem of Nungnung Waterfall, located in the dense rainforest near Ubud. This secluded waterfall offers a peaceful and pristine setting, perfect for a romantic escapade. Another local favorite is the picturesque village of Sidemen, known for its traditional Balinese culture and stunning views of rice terraces. Explore the village, interact with the friendly locals, and enjoy the tranquility of this off-the-beaten-path destination.
